What is the best substrate other then news paper for colombian boas?
I use bark mulch, preferrably cypress if you can find it. And of course stay away from cedar at all costs. Potting soil is good too, but can be messy. Special care should be taken to avoid ingestion during feeding if your snakes are still small.

I agree completely, Cypress Mulch is by far the best stuff I've found. Another great source is also Repti-Bark. This tends to need to be changed more frequently (every couple weeks). I've noticed a increased chance for mites, but good none the less.
